Noble Beast- Andrew Bird
Home- Gavin Castleton

both leaked. AB sounds like the last two, which is a good sound, but i'd like him to explore some. having said that, i think towards the second half of the album he does, i just haven't listened to it much yet. the song off it i've been mix-taping recently is different enough that i'm not sure who it is until the strings kick in.

12th January Verdict: hopeful. haven't given it much time yet due to GavCaz. expecting it to be a solid album, as in really good without being excellent. further listens are more likely to make me think more highly rather than less highly of it, and i already like it, therefore = yay.

home is, actually, freaking beautiful. if a bit schizophrenic, i feel atm. the melodies are glorious at times. i need to get my tyeeth into it a lot more still. as for concept, that will be the live or die factor for this (or really love/really like factor). so far it hasn't clicked for me yet, there's some sort of happy ending which isn't real, and things. and i think his dog sings him a song. maybe when i have the lyrics booklet, or just more home-related bloggings coming up to the release date, it'll come clear.
only thing i don't really like atm is track 4, sugar on the sheets, which is the sex song- i assume. i just don't like the musical style of it, kinda like slightly cheesy, slightly funky.
